This game is a casual submission to the Fox Hollow Game Jam 2.

Theme

The theme is primordial with the core mechanic being gamble or input randomness.

Features

  • Compatibility: Supports WEB GL and Windows.
  • Story:  It has a small storyline.
  • Primordial  Theme: You play as the first bacteria on the planet Earth. Eat the infected bacteria to keep your generation going.
  • Rock Paper Scissors: Play RPS against other organisms to win or take advantage.

Development Info

  • Engine: Developed using Godot 3.5.1
  • Art Style: Features procedural 2D-pixel art graphics with a touch of water shaders.
  • Development Time: Created in a week
  • Event: This game was developed as part of the Fox Hollow Game Jam 2, focusing on the theme of primordial.
  • Assets: Utilizes Munro SDF, a font by Fan Studio. Utilizes CRO and Cambria.
  • Developer: Crafted by a team of 5 people. Links give below.
  • Publisher: Published under the banner of Alimad Interactive Entertainment and DeeFine Studios.
